* DEXATOBRIN (Dexamethasone + Tobramycin) Sterile Eye Ointment 5 g.* Composition: Each 1 g ointment contains: Dexamethasone 1 mg + Tobramycin 3 mg.* Indications: – Ocular inflammations with bacterial infections due to bacteria susceptible to tobramycin, such as infections of palpebral and bulbar conjunctiva, cornea, and anterior segment of the globe. – Chronic anterior uveitis and corneal injury from chemicals, radiation, burns, or penetration of foreign bodies.* Dosage and Administration: A small amount of the ointment (1-15 cm) should be applied to the lower eyelid twice daily in the morning and just before bedtime.* Precautions: – Prolonged therapy with Dexatobrin as with other antibiotics may result in superinfection with insusceptible organisms, including fungi. – Extended use of topical corticosteroid may cause glaucoma. – Dexatobrin should be used with caution in pregnancy; lactation, and patients suffering from glaucoma; only used if the potential benefit justifies the potential risk. – Contact lenses should be removed prior to administration of Dexatobrin. Lenses may be re-inserted 15 minutes following administration of the drug.* Contraindications: Hypersensitivity to the product. – Mycobacterial infections of the eye. – Fungal and viral infections of the eye (eg. Herpes simplex or dendritic keratitis).* Store at temperature below 27 degrees C.* Manufactured by: EGYPTIAN INT. PHARMACEUTICAL INDUSTRIES CO. (EIPICO.) – Egypt. Made in Egypt.
